Role Summary
This entry-level IT Administrative and Systems Engineer role focuses on supporting internal IT operations and infrastructure. Reporting to senior team members and the IT Director, the position offers hands-on experience in systems administration, network support, and IT troubleshooting. It is ideal for entry level candidates seeking to develop their skills in a dynamic technology environment.

Responsibilities

  • Provide Tier 1 technical support to internal end users for hardware, software, and network issues, escalating complex problems as needed.
  • Assist with the administration and monitoring of servers, workstations, and network infrastructure.
  • Support the setup, configuration, and management of user accounts, permissions, and Active Directory.
  • Collaborate with senior engineers on system deployment, testing, and documentation to ensure efficient operations.
  • Monitor system performance and network alerts, escalating issues following established protocols.
  • Maintain accurate documentation of IT systems, configurations, and operational procedures.
  • Support data backup, disaster recovery, and cybersecurity best practices to safeguard organizational assets.
  • Assist with hardware and software inventory tracking and lifecycle management.
  • Participate in IT projects focused on system integration and infrastructure enhancements.
  • Provide support outside standard hours for scheduled maintenance or urgent technical issues as required.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in information technology, computer science, management information systems, or related field; or equivalent coursework/experience.
  • Basic knowledge of Windows and/or Linux operating systems.
  • Foundational understanding of core networking concepts such as TCP/IP, DNS, and DHCP.
  • Internship, co-op, or academic project experience in IT support, systems administration, or network engineering preferred.
  • Familiarity with Active Directory, Microsoft 365, or virtualization platforms like VMware or Hyper-V is advantageous.
  • Exposure to scripting or automation tools such as PowerShell, Python, or Bash is a plus.
  • Relevant certifications such as CompTIA A+ or Network+ are desirable but not required.
  • Interest in applying Artificial Intelligence tools within enterprise systems is beneficial.
  • Strong analytical, critical thinking,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ment.
  • Willingness to learn and adapt to evolving technology landscapes.
